This page is about Combined Community Codec Pack 2013-10-17 for Windows. Below you can find details on how to remove it from your PC. The Windows release was developed by CCCP Project. Further information on CCCP Project can be seen here. Detailed information about Combined Community Codec Pack 2013-10-17 can be found at . Combined Community Codec Pack 2013-10-17 is frequently set up in the C:\Program Files\Combined Community Codec Pack directory, but this location can vary a lot depending on the user's decision when installing the program. Combined Community Codec Pack 2013-10-17's entire uninstall command line is C:\Program Files\Combined Community Codec Pack\unins000.exe. The program's main executable file is called CCCP-Settings.exe and occupies 1.14 MB (1196144 bytes).

The executable files below are installed alongside Combined Community Codec Pack 2013-10-17. They occupy about 11.37 MB (11921744 bytes) on disk.

  • CCCP-Settings.exe (1.14 MB)
  • CCCP-SystemSettings.exe (1.14 MB)
  • unins000.exe (1.16 MB)
  • dsmux.exe (104.50 KB)
  • gdsmux.exe (345.00 KB)
  • mkv2vfr.exe (129.50 KB)
  • mpc-hc.exe (7.36 MB)
